源码放到服务器里怎么安装,轻松掌握,将源码部署到服务器,轻松实现线上游戏体验!
- 综合资讯
- 2024-11-13 05:46:29
- 1

轻松掌握源码部署到服务器方法,实现线上游戏体验!...
轻松掌握源码部署到服务器方法,实现线上游戏体验!
随着互联网的快速发展,越来越多的开发者选择将游戏源码部署到服务器上,以便玩家能够随时随地在线游玩,如何将源码部署到服务器并实现线上游戏体验呢?本文将详细讲解这一过程,让您轻松掌握!
准备工作
1、选择合适的服务器
您需要选择一台适合游戏运行的服务器,建议选择配置较高的服务器,以确保游戏运行流畅,您可以选择国内外的云服务器,如阿里云、腾讯云、华为云等。
2、准备游戏源码
在将游戏源码部署到服务器之前,请确保您已经拥有了完整的游戏源码,如果游戏源码存在依赖项,请提前准备好相应的库文件。
3、准备服务器环境
根据游戏源码的需求,配置服务器环境,以下是一些常见的服务器环境:
(1)操作系统:Linux(如CentOS、Ubuntu等)
(2)数据库:MySQL、MongoDB等
(3)游戏引擎:Unity、Unreal Engine等
(4)其他依赖项:Python、Java、Node.js等
部署游戏源码
1、登录服务器
使用SSH客户端(如Xshell、PuTTY等)登录到您购买的服务器。
2、解压游戏源码
在服务器上,将游戏源码解压到指定目录,
tar -zxvf game-source.tar.gz -C /data/game
3、安装依赖项
根据游戏源码的需求,安装相应的依赖项,以下是一些常见依赖项的安装方法:
(1)Python依赖项:
pip install -r requirements.txt
(2)Java依赖项:
cd /data/game mvn install
(3)Node.js依赖项:
cd /data/game npm install
4、配置游戏
根据游戏源码的说明,配置游戏的相关参数,如数据库连接、服务器端口等。
5、启动游戏
根据游戏源码的说明,启动游戏,以下是一些常见游戏引擎的启动方法:
(1)Unity:
cd /data/game dotnet run
(2)Unreal Engine:
cd /data/game UE4Editor GameName
游戏测试
1、在服务器上测试游戏
在服务器上,使用浏览器或其他游戏客户端测试游戏,确保游戏运行稳定,无卡顿、闪退等问题。
2、在本地测试游戏
在本地,使用相应的游戏客户端测试游戏,确保游戏在本地也能正常运行。
游戏上线
1、设置域名
购买一个域名,并将域名解析到服务器IP地址。
2、部署SSL证书
为了保障用户数据安全,建议为游戏服务器部署SSL证书。
3、开放端口
根据游戏需求,开放相应的服务器端口。
4、公布游戏地址
将游戏地址公布给玩家,即可让玩家在线游玩。
维护与优化
1、监控服务器性能
定期监控服务器性能,如CPU、内存、磁盘空间等,确保服务器稳定运行。
2、优化游戏性能
针对游戏运行过程中出现的问题,进行优化,调整服务器配置、优化游戏代码等。
3、更新游戏内容
定期更新游戏内容,保持游戏的新鲜感。
将游戏源码部署到服务器,实现线上游戏体验,需要您做好充分的准备工作,并按照步骤进行操作,通过本文的讲解,相信您已经掌握了这一过程,祝您游戏上线顺利,吸引更多玩家!
本文链接:https://www.zhitaoyun.cn/793770.html
发表评论